Java和MySQL是目前非常流行的兩大技術,它們可以協同工作,提供出色的應用程序開發(fā)和數據存儲功能。Java是一種面向對象的編程語言,它已經成為業(yè)界標準之一,具有豐富的API和龐大的生態(tài)系統。Mysql是一種開源的關系型數據庫管理系統,它是最流行的數據庫之一,提供高性能的數據存儲和管理功能。
Java提供了各種各樣的API,使開發(fā)人員可以輕松地訪問數據庫以存儲和檢索數據。在Java應用程序中,可以使用Java Database Connectivity(JDBC)API來連接和管理MySQL數據庫。JDBC API使用標準的SQL語句與數據庫進行交互,并使用連接對象來建立一個對數據庫連接的會話。以下是使用Java代碼連接MySQL數據庫的代碼:
import java.sql.*; public class MySqlConnection { public static void main(String[] args) { String jdbcUrl = "jdbc:mysql://localhost:3306/mydatabase"; String username = "username"; String password = "password"; try { Connection connection = DriverManager.getConnection(jdbcUrl, username, password); System.out.println("Connection successful"); // Perform database queries and updates here connection.close(); } catch (SQLException e) { System.out.println("Connection failed"); e.printStackTrace(); } } }
上面的代碼演示了如何使用Java代碼連接到MySQL數據庫。首先,需要定義MySQL數據庫的JDBC URL,以便找到數據庫實例。其次,需要提供用戶名和密碼進行身份驗證,并通過DriverManager.getConnection()
方法建立數據庫連接。如果連接成功,可以執(zhí)行SQL語句來查詢和更新數據,并在完成后關閉數據庫連接。
MySQL數據庫與Java的結合提供了許多優(yōu)勢,例如可擴展性,高性能和可靠性。使用Java和MySQL進行開發(fā)可以成為我們在創(chuàng)建高質量應用程序時的強大組合。